Squid Game
- Genre: Game, Thriller, Fantasy, Action, Drama
- Release date: 17 September 2021
- Origin: South Korea, Netflix Original
- Kdrama: 9 Episodes
Cast
- Lee Jung Jae as Gi Hoon / No. 456
- Park Hae Soo as Sang Woo / No. 218
- Heo Sung Tae as Deok Soo / No. 101
- Wi Ha Joon as Joon Ho
- Jung Ho Yeon as Dawn / No. 067
- Kim Joo Ryung as “Beauty” / No. 212
- Lee Yoo Mi as Ji Young / No. 240
- Anupam Tripathi as Ali / NO.199
- Special Appearance
- Gong Yoo as Salesman
- Lee Byung Hun as Joon Won/Ji On
Snippets
- 22 September 2021: Squid Game is the first Korean drama that topped the US Netflix, UK Netflix & Worldwide Netflix.
- 24 September 2021: It has now passed Sweet Home as the most popular Kdrama on Netflix.
- The writer/director, Hwang Dong-hyuk said that whether the contestant chooses blue or red from the Salesman, doesn’t really matter. They were being invited to play the game of Squid Game.
- He further clarified that the Salesman was once one of the guards who got promoted.
- Squid Game is expected to overtake Bridgeton as the most watched drama series on Netflix worldwide.
- 13 October 2021: Squid Game had officially become the most watched drama series on Netflix worldwide at 111Million views overtaking Bridgerton at 82Million views.
Episode 1 Red Light Green Light
Gi Hoon had never been so desperate in his life. He owes 100,000 won to loan sharks and he had a week to pay up or else…
In addition to this his daughter is being taken abroad by his wife with her new husband. He doesn’t want to lose her but what can he do.
Then out of the blue, he met a weird salesman at the underground metro. The gorgeous salesman played by Gong Yoo challenged him to a game of ddakji or teks. The game involved fliffing a card and if it lands face up then he wins.
The salesman said that if he wins he will give him 100,000 but if he loses he will slap him.
So Gi Hoon only thought of the 100K. He got slapped several times until his face was red raw but then he finally won. No one was allowed to slap the gorgeous face of Gong Yoo so he got his 100K and an invitation to go play more games for an even bigger prize.
He was given a card showing a triangle, square, and circle with a telephone number.
When he called the number he was given a location where to meet up. He was picked by a car and then he was gassed with the others in the car except for the driver of course. LOL
When he woke up, he was one of the 456 contestants. He was actually number 456.
He saw a familiar face. It was Sang Woo (218). Sang Woo. is famous in their neighbourhood for having gone to Seoul National University (SNU). But he got involved in embezzlement so needed money to clear his name.
Their first game was Red Light, Green Light.
A giant doll that can turn her head 360 would turn back at them and those who are found moving would be gunned down. The contestants were shocked. They did not reckoned that game would be a matter of life and death.
Sang Woo (218) encouraged Gi Hoon (456) to not give up. As Sang Woo was already over the line, Gi Hoon was assisted by Ali (199) to go over the line.
Many fell to their death.
Episode 2
It was announced that the prize money was a staggering 46 Billion Won.
With half of the contested killed during the first game, the majority still opted to leave the game and go home.
But life outside the game was as hellish. So after a few weeks 2/3 of the leavers returned to the game.
Episode 3 Sugar Honeycomb Snack
A police officer smuggled himself to the game to look for his brother. He was Jun Ho. He managed to make himself to be one of the staff.
The group started to develop cliques.
Sang Woo (218), Gi Hoon (456), Oh Ill Nam (001), Ali (199), Kang Sae Byeok (067) started to team up.
The next game was to get a shape out of a cookie without breaking it. Many died from the game.
Episode 4 Tug of War
There is a side story that was happening to this game. A group started harvesting organs from the dead players before they were cremated. As they needed a doctor to do the harvesting, Player 111 who was a doctor, was given inside information in return for harvesting the organs.
The third game was tug of war. 456 group were rather wary because they had a frail 001 as one of them and would not be able to provide power but then they found that he was as good as gold because he strategised for them. He knew where to turn when to tug, etc. So they won.
Episode 5
The numbers of players are getting lesser and lesser and the atmosphere was so hyped up that a riot happened.
They were killing one another and those found contravening the rules were killed by the monitors.
Episode 6 Marble Game
Jun Ho managed to get into the archive.
The next game is the marble game. Each player were give 10 marbles. The idea was to get all the marbles of your opponent.
Ali/199 died because he was cheated by Cho Sang Woo/218 by stealing Ali’s marble.
Oh Il Nam/001 sacrificed himself to allow Gi Hoon/456 to go through.
Ji Yeong (240) allowed the North Korean Sae Byeok/67 to succeed because Sae Byeok had more reasons to live.
